Filing a wrongful death claim involves several critical steps:

Consultation: Families need to start by seeking advice from a wrongful death attorney. It's important to discuss the situations of the death and gather info on possible claims.

Examination: The attorney will undertake an extensive examination to collect all essential proof and documents.

Filing the Claim: The attorney will draft and file the legal grievance, including information concerning the departed, the responsible party, and the premises for the wrongful death claim.

Discovery: Both celebrations exchange proof and files to develop their case.

Settlement Negotiations: The attorney will engage in negotiations to reach a settlement that compensates the family.

Trial: If settlements stop working, the case might go to trial, where both sides provide their arguments to a judge and jury.

When handling a wrongful death claim, families should consider the following:

Statute of Limitations: Each state has a time limit for submitting wrongful death claims, which can range from one to 3 years. It's vital to stay within this limit to maintain legal rights.

Eligible Parties: Not everyone can start a wrongful death claim. Typically, immediate household members such as spouses, children, and parents are qualified.

Types of Damages: Compensation may include:
